在传奇类游戏中,跑环任务因其独特的循环挑战机制与持续奖励属性,成为玩家提升等级、获取资源的核心玩法之一。其核心设计逻辑在于通过脚本实现“环数递增”与“奖励升级”的双向联动——环数越高,任务难度与收益同步提升,形成“挑战-奖励”的良性循环。这一机制的实现高度依赖脚本的精密设计,需兼顾玩家体验平衡性与服务器资源占用,避免因参数设置不当导致任务过早乏味或资源溢出。
环数递增的核心目标是控制任务难度曲线,避免玩家因重复劳动丧失动力。脚本中需定义两个关键变量:基础环数与动态系数。基础环数即任务起始环数,通常设定为1;动态系数则关联玩家等级、服务器时间或特定事件(如版本更新),通过公式“当前环数=基础环数+动态系数×时间因子”实现实时调整。
以怪物强度为例,脚本需根据环数动态调整怪物属性。低环数(1-20环)可配置基础怪物如“骷髅战士”,属性值为等级×1.2;中环数(21-50环)升级为“精英骷髅”,属性提升至等级×1.8,并附加眩晕技能;高环数(51环以上)则引入BOSS级怪物“骷髅王”,属性达等级×2.5,且需多人协作击杀。这种阶梯式设计既能保证新手适应,又能让老玩家持续挑战。
任务时长控制同样关键。脚本需通过“时间阈值=基础时间+环数×时间衰减系数”限制单环完成时间。例如,基础时间为5分钟,每增加10环衰减0.5分钟,最终高环数任务时间稳定在2-3分钟,避免玩家因耗时过长放弃任务。
奖励系统的设计需与环数严格对应,形成“低环保底、中环稳定、高环爆发”的收益结构。基础奖励包括金币与经验,其数值可通过公式“奖励=基础值×环数^0.5”实现指数增长,但需设置上限(如500环后奖励不再递增),防止资源失控。
稀有道具的掉落需设置概率衰减机制。例如,“传奇碎片”初始掉落率为5%,每增加50环衰减1%,最低不低于1%。这种设计既能控制稀有道具流通,又能通过“概率保底”维持玩家参与度。
环数递增与奖励升级的脚本需依赖服务器端逻辑与数据库协同。核心步骤如下:
为避免脚本漏洞,需设置多重校验机制。例如,在奖励发放前校验玩家背包空间,防止因空间不足导致道具丢失;在环数更新时校验服务器时间,防止玩家通过修改本地时间作弊。
脚本设计需以玩家行为数据为导向。通过分析任务完成率、平均耗时、奖励使用率等指标,可动态调整参数。例如,若高环数任务完成率低于30%,可适当降低怪物强度或增加保底奖励;若“传奇碎片”流通量过大,可提升其合成所需数量,维持经济系统平衡。
此外,脚本可引入“事件触发”机制。在节假日或服务器庆典期间,临时提升奖励倍数(如2倍经验、3倍金币),或增加限定道具掉落,增强玩家粘性。
传奇跑环任务脚本的编写是一场“平衡艺术”——既要通过环数递增维持挑战性,又要以奖励升级激发参与欲。技术实现上需依托严谨的数学模型与服务器架构,设计上则需深度理解玩家需求。唯有如此,才能打造出既具深度又富有生命力的任务系统,让玩家在“跑环”中体验成长的快感。